How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Marshall Park?
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
---|---|---|---|
Marshall Park Studio Apartments | $1,464 | $1,205 | $1,899 |
Marshall Park 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,916 | $1,199 | $4,882 |
Marshall Park 2 Bedroom Apartments | $2,876 | $1,325 | $9,214 |
Marshall Park 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,826 | $1,850 | $7,270 |

Getting Around the Marshall Park Neighborhood in Portland, OR
Walk Score®
33 / 100
Car-Dependent
Most errands require a car
Bike Score®
53 / 100
Bikeable
Some bike infrastructure
Transit Score®
29 / 100
Some Transit
A few nearby public transportation options
